Market Valuation Context

Valuation methods shape how the situation net worth is calculated and reported. Professionals rely on consistent frameworks to ensure transparency across reporting periods.

Discounted cash flow models, comparable company analysis, and asset-based approaches each offer different insights. Selecting the appropriate method depends on data availability and the subject's industry profile.

Risk Exposure Assessment

Understanding vulnerabilities helps anticipate how sudden changes could erode value. Scenario testing and stress tests highlight areas where safeguards may be insufficient.

Liquidity buffers, hedging strategies, and conservative leverage policies reduce the likelihood of forced distress sales during downturns.

Financial Health Indicators

Key ratios and benchmarks provide a clearer picture beyond the headline number. Tracking these metrics over time reveals trends rather than snapshots.

  • Debt-to-equity ratio indicating leverage levels
  • Current ratio reflecting short-term solvency
  • Return on assets showing efficiency of resource use
  • Free cash flow demonstrating operational strength
